On My Wizard if I go to Settings > Sounds and Notifications>Notifications I only get the option to add sounds to "Messaging: new email message" I don't get any other options for emails (Many more for other events). I'm not sure where you are seeing the options to add sounds for "Inbox open, Inbox Minimized and Inbox Closed."
I apologize for not really being that clear. What I meant was that I tested whether it would vibrate with the Inbox open on the screen, with the Inbox minimized and with the Inbox completely closed. What appears to have happened is, after setting those parameters in the Sounds and Notifications settings, the Wizard wouldn't start vibrating for emails until I Soft Reset it. Once I soft reset it later that afternoon, it appears to have worked fine.

To my knowledge, what vibrate mode does is take all audible notifications and make them vibrate. That being said, if you have any notification on for your gmail, it will then vibrate when you get an email.
